Office of Director-General Operations Evaluation Novmber 4, 1994 MEMORANDUM TO THE EXECUTIVE DIRECTORS AND THE PRESIDENT SUBJECT: Project Completion Report on Turkey Power Systems Operations Assistance Proiect (Loan 2602-TU) Attached is the Project Completion Report on Turkey - Power Systems Operations Assistance Project (Loan 2602-TU) prepared by the Europe and Central Asia Region. The Borrower contributed Part II of the PCR. The project objectives were partially met: reliability,.ailability and efficiency of five power generating plants were improved; reduction of transmission and distribution losses fell short of targets; the management and technical capability of the Turkish Electricity Authority, TEK, was not increased since the corresponding training program was never implemented; and control of the peak power demand was not achieved because the project did not include any component for demand side management. The project implementation had a slow start due to a lack of commitment by TEK which resulted in a very low level of loan disbursement -- only 17% of the US$140 million loan was disbursed in four years. Without changing the project objectives and as a remedy to accelerate loan disbursement, procurement of power transformers and transmission equipment costing about US$42 million originally included in the loan 3345-TU (TEK Restructuring Project), was financed by the loan. At the same time, some of the project components were canceled. The Bank loan was closed three years later than originally planned and US$24.5 million was canceled in December 1993. The PCR could not establish the final project cost, but estimated that the rate of return of the TEK investment program is about 6%. The project outcome is rated as marginally unsatisfactory and its institutional development impact as negligible. Since the Government has now split TEK into separate generation/transmission and distribution companies, the project sustainability is rated as uncertain because it will depend on the commercial performance of the new companies. I i TURKEY POWER SYSTEM OPERATIONS ASSISTANCE PROJECT (LOAN 2602-TU) PROJECT COMPLETION REPORT PREFACE This is the Project Completion Report (PCR) for the Power System Operations Assistance Project in Turkey, for which Loan 2602-TU in the amount of US$140.0 million was approved on July 2, 1985. The loan was closed on December 31, 1993, three years behind the original schedule. Total disbursements reached $115.5 million, with $24.5 million in loan cancellations. The PCR was prepared by the Industry Trade & Finance Division, Country Department I of the Europe & Central Asia Region (Preface, Evaluation Summary, Parts I and III). Part II of the PCR was prepared by the Borrower (Turkish Electricity Authority - TEK). Preparation of this PCR is based, inter alia, on the Staff Appraisal Report; the President's Report; the Loan and Guarantee Agreements; supervision reports; project progress reports; correspondence between the Bank and the Borrower; and internal Bank memoranda. ii TURKEY POWER SYSTEM OPERATIONS ASSISTANCE PROJECT {LOAN 2602-TU) PROJECT COMPLETION REPORT EVALUATION SUMMARY Introduction 1. A loan of US$140 million was made to the Turkish Electricity Authority (TEK) in 1985 with the objective of improving operational efficiency. The project was the seventeenth Bank group operation in Turkey's power subsector, and was a continuation of the Bank's assistance, started in 1952, for developing the subsector and for increasing utilization of indigenous resources. The loan was guaranteed by the Republic of Turkey. Obiectives 2. The project had five main objectives: (i) to improve the availability and efficiency of TEK's power generation facilities; (ii) to improve the reliability of the transmission and distribution systems; (iii) to improve availability of transmission and distribution facilities by prompt response intervention to restore service in case of outages, and by the introduction of hot-line maintenance and outage prevention techniques; (iv) to reduce power system losses by the judicious application of reactive power compensating equipment; and (v) to help control peak power demand by means of peak-shaving techniquee. Implementation ExDerience 3. Project implementation proceeded more slowly than originally planned. Through the first four years of a five year project, disbursements stood at only 17% of planned disbursements. 4. After the closing date was already postponed once, it was realized that a large proportion of the loan would remain unutilized because the implementation time for items not yet procured would exceed three years. This was addressed by financing certain components, the most important being the Tuncbilik power plant rehabilitation, with the TEK Restructuring Loan and by transferring to this loan specific projects from the TEK Restructuring Loan for which procurement was more advanced. Final loan disbursements reached $115.5 million by April 30, 1994, after several postponements of the closing date totalling 3 years. Loan cancellations will total $24.5 million. 5. There were several reasons for the delay. Frequent changes in TEK's operational management resulted in lack of continuity and commitment for the Project Implementation and Performance Monitoring Unit. As was the case with other loans to TEK, there was pressure on TEK's capital resources to give iii priority to new investments over the rehabilitation program financed with this loan. Moreover, slow project implementation was also caused by changes in project scope and the lack of clear relationship between project objectives and the investment program to be implemented under the project as well as by the borrower's lack of commitment towards the realization of project objectives. 6. TEK and the Government did not display the hoped for commitment to the institutional aspects of the project. Apart from a pilot program of O&M training, the training component was never implemented. Results 7. Because of the significant delay in loan disbursements and the subsequent transfer of procurement packages and work contracts between this loan and 3345-TU, TEK Restructuring Loan, the project did not follow the original financing plan. However, special equipment and special vehicles which supported the objective of improved operational efficiency were acquired. In addition, needed investments to the transmission network, planned for other Bank operations, were successfully completed under this loan. 8. The financial performance of TEK and its ability to function as a viable economic organization were major concerns. Financial management continued to be poor, and financial targets were not met. The major factors affecting TEK's financial performance were inadequate tariff adjustments, increased investments in generation plants due to non-realization of BOT schemes, and accelerating inflation and devaluation of the Turkish Lira against major currencies. 9. At project appraisal, the financial rate of return (FRR), for TEK's investment program as a whole, was estimated at 11.2%. An analysis of TEK's overall performance data for the project time frame reveals a more likely rate of return of 6.2%, considerably less than originally forecast. It should be noted that the estimates of the FRR are a measure of the financial return on TEK's overall investments, and it would be very difficult to obtain separate FRR estimates attributed to this project alone. Sustainability 10. The question of sustainability is difficult to answer mainly because the Government has now split TEK into separate generation/transmission and distribution companies with the aim of comnercialization/privatization. Thus, the original objective of upgrading the efficiency of TEK operations now must be continued by each of the new subsidiary organizations. During the life of the project, some improvement was achieved relative to the operational performance goals. iv Findings and Lessons 11. The Bank should strive to maintain some level of staff continuity from appraisal into initial supervision. None of the staff that appraised the project participated in any of the subsequent supervision missions. 12. The lessons to be learned from this lending operation are that project implementation and institution building efforts will not be successful unless the Borrower takes charge and there is a firm and continuing commitment on the part of both the Borrower and the Government to the agreed goals. The Bank's role in the implementation phase of projects needs to be re-examined and more emphasis put on supervision missions to be pro-active and utilize the various leverages that are at their disposal to ensure that projects are on schedule and obligations fulfilled appropriately. Backaround 2.01 In every year from 1971 through Project Appraisal in 1985, domestic electricity supply was insufficient to meet demand, resulting in high costs to the economy, as imports increased and supply interruptions became more frequent. During the Five Year Plan of 1985-89, priority was to be given to domestic sources of energy, especially hydro and lignite, in the country's generation expansion program.One alternative to the construction of new capital facilities is to improve the reliability and efficiency of existing facilities. As the Power System Operations Assistance Project was being formulated, a key recommendation emerged, namely, that the GOT should accord the highest priority to upgrading and improving the efficiency with which existing facilities in the energy sector are currently utilized. 2.02 The salient feature of the Turkish electricity system is that the largest load centers are located at considerable distances from the main indigenous energy resources of hydro and lignite. As a result, TEK has also had to pay special attention to the development and construction of a high-voltage transmission grid. Concurrent with the preparation of this loan was the preparation of Loan 2586-TU, Fourth TEK Transmission Project. That project constituted the fourth phase of development of TEK's 380-kV transmission network and planned for the construction of 800 km of interconnecting high voltage transmission lines. 3. Prolect Oblectives and DescriDtion 3.01 As a result of the key recommendation to concentrate on operational efficiency, the five main project objectives were operational in nature tos (i) improve the availability and efficiency of TEK's power generation facilities; (ii) improve the reliability of the transmission and distribution systems; (iii) improve availability of transmission and distribution facilities by prompt response intervention to restore service in case of outages, and by the introduction of hot-line maintenance and outage prevention techniques; (iv) reduce power system losses by the judicious application of reactive power compensating equipment; and (v) help control peak power demand by means of peak- shaving techniques. 3.02 The project was to be implemented over five years from 1986-1990 and essentially had three major components: (a) provision of tools and equipment for rehabilitation and spare parts; (b) analysis of possible operating efficiencies, feasibility study of a second combined cycle power plant in Thrace, and operational training; and (c) conversion of the 630 MW Anbarli steam power station near Istanbul from fuel oil to dual fuel firing (fuel oil and natural gas). 3.03 The total project cost was estimated at $162.0 million. Of this amount, $140.0 million was in foreign exchange, and the proposed Bank loan of $140.0 million would finance the full foreign exchange cost. The local cost equivalent of $22.0 million was to come from TEK's internal cash generation and the Government's contribution to TEK. Cofinancing was not considered feasible because of the nature of the goods and services to be procured. 4. Proiect Desian and Oraanization 4.01 Design. The project was designed around the concept that efficiencies could be realized from existing facilities. Rehabilitation projects are frequently not received with the same enthusiasm as are new capital works projects, even though the concept is sound. In many respects, investing in rehabilitation and efficiency projects can be more cost-effective than an investment in new facilities. The project as designed envisioned that there would be a marked improvement in operating efficiency. For example, increasing the power factor at the 35-kV level to 0.95 from its then low level of 0.80 would release about 300 MW of generation capacity under then existing system condition. This is significant in a sector where annual demand growth has averaged 9% for a 20-year period. 4.02 Organization. As implementing agency for the project, TEK planned to use its own labor forces for installation and rehabilitation work. Overall coordination would rest with the Project Implementation and Performance Monitoring Unit (PIPMU), the creation of which was a condition of the loan's effectiveness. This unit would report to TEK's Assistant General Manager for Operations and would monitor the operational performance of the different components of TEK's power system according to agreed performance goals. 4.03 The PIPMU would receive technical assistance from ELTEM-TEK, a local engineering consulting firm and a TEK subsidiary. The use of ELTEM-TEK was consistent with the condition of effectiveness specified in Article 7.01 of the -3- Loan Agreement, namely, that engineering consultants must be engaged. ELTEM-TEK was functioning in a similar capacity on other Bank loans in the power sector, and this arrangement had proved satisfactory to both TEK and the Bank. 4.04 Procurement. The equipment and materials required for the project were initially grouped into fourteen contract packages. The proposed procurement schedule called for completion of tender documents for ten of the packages by the end of September 1985 and the contracts to be awarded for these same packages by end of July 1986. 4.05 Training. Training was an important project component and critical to the goal of improving operational efficiency. There were to be three interrelated training activities: (a) overseas training of experienced engineers in specific operational and maintenance techniques; (b) on-the-job training of experienced technicians; and (c) overseas and in-country training of transmission and distribution maintenance crews in hot-line work. The project provided for an estimated 100 man-years of overseas training in addition to the hot-line training for maintenance crews. 5. Project Implementation 5.01 Implementation of the project proceeded more slowly than expected at appraisal. Through the first four years of the project, disbursements were only 17% of planned disbursements. After three extensions of the loan closing date, the loan was closed on December 31, 1993, three years behind schedule. Total disbursements under the loan reached $115.5 million on April 30, 1994, or 83% of the original commitment. Loan cancellation amounts totalled $24.5 million. 5.02 The PIPMU did not function as originally planned. Although loan effectiveness was only delayed one month until the PIPMU was established, TEK was slow in effectively staffing the unit so that the project was behind schedule from the beginning. After an initial disbursement of $8.0 million in FY86, there were no further disbursements until FY88, and only $5.5 million were disbursed in FY89. 5.03 The procurement plan prepared at Appraisal envisioned that the tender documents for ten contract packages would be prepared in 1985 and would be approved by the Bank prior to year-end 1985. In reality, only one package was sent to the Bank for approval in 1985. There were three substantive exchanges on the bid documents before the Bank's no objection was given, some 10 months after the package was initially submitted. On two occasions TEK delayed its response to the Bank's comments for three months. The lengthy process for approving the first package appears to have been an anomaly, because the average time for approval of the other major packages was 1-3 months. 5.04 As the schedule slipped, as components such as the Anbarli conversion were cancelled, and as disbursements lagged, this loan was reviewed in the overall context of TEK investments rather than as a stand alone operation. As a result, it was agreed in September 1990 to allocate about $42.0 million of this loan for other transmission projects. In 1992, it was further agreed to transfer - 4 - some $22 million in specific contracts and the loan agreement was amended accordingly. Principally, contracts for power transformer equipment, from loan 3345-TU, TEK Restructuring, were transferred to this loan because the procurement process of these contracts were more advanced than that of the originally planned investments, and could thus be completed within the final closing date. These transfers and reallocations can be construed to meet the intent of the loan which was to improve the reliability of TEK's transmission and distribution network. 5.05 In most Bank projects in Turkey, institutional strengthening or training is an important component. This project provided for an estimated 100 man-years of overseas training in addition to the hot-line training for maintenance crews. With the exception of on-the-job training and a pilot O&M training program at Seyit6mer, it can be said that the training program was never implemented. 6. Project Results 6.01 Although the loan was closed three years behind schedule, the project was incomplete in its execution, at least when compared to the original project plan. While it is normal for projects to undergo corrective changes during implementation, this project seemed to lack direction and focus. On the positive side, the transfer of procurement packages or works components between this loan and the TEK Restructuring Project resulted in important improvements to TEK's transmission network. Some of the studies and rehabilitation work were completed, and specialized vehicles and equipment were procured. 6.02 The institutional objectives of the project were not achieved. Although some training did occur, the comprehensive training program designed to increase TEK's technical and managerial capability was never implemented. 6.03 The financial performance of TEK and its ability to function as a viable economic organization were major concerns. Financial management of the operation continued to be poor. Although accounts receivable collection was improved, the progress was really minimal and targets were not met. The target ratio 1.0 for current assets to current liabilities was not met during the life of the loan. TEK was unable to produce funds from internal sources equal to 35% of the average incurred capital expenditures during the life of the loan. Inadequate tariff adjustments coupled with the accelerating inflation and devaluation of the Turkish Lira against major currencies placed TEK in financial distress and non- compliance with financial covenants (1986-91). Consequently, the estimated 6.2% rate of return on the (1986-91) time-slice of the power system's investment program of which the project was a part falls short of the 11.2% rate of return estimated at appraisal. Further, the audit reports on TEK's accounts, which, since 1988, have been carried out by a private auditor of international repute (Price Waterhouse) revealed major flaws in TEK's accounts, and the auditors declined to issue an opinion on them. 6.04 However, under the TRP (June 13, 1991) it was agreed to maintain net average tariffs in real terms at US$0.06 per Kwh net of taxes, to be adjusted periodically (monthly as was the case through December 1993). These modifications along with other measures such as lower investment, improved financial management and recapitalization of TEK (all of which had a time lag), not only prevented TEK's financial collapse but also permitted compliance with the financial covenants in 1993. 7. Bank Performance 7.01 Even though the Bank supervised the project on a routine basis and identified problems regularly, supervision by the Bank was benign. It was noted that the Borrower was not meeting the requirements or covenants related to project implementation. For example, no quarterly progress reports had yet been submitted through December 1987. 7.02 Although problems in project implementation and schedule slippage were regularly identified, no plan was developed to either get the project back on track or to restructure or cancel the loan. It was not until 1990 that loan reallocations were made to other specific components of TEK's overall investment plan. 7.03 Historically procurement slippage has been a problem on projects in Turkey. With the exception of the first contract package that consumed nine months in the approval process, most contract packages were approved in from one to three months from the time the bid documents were first submitted for review. 7.04 One deficiency on the part of the Bank was the lack of continuity of staff from Appraisal to Supervision. None of the staff who appraised the project participated in any of the supervision missions. As a result, the understandings achieved with the Borrower regarding the project concept and implementation plan were most likely lost, or certainly diminished. 8. Performance of the Borrower and Guarantor 8.01 TEK did not commit the resources to make the PIPMU a well functioning project implementation unit. PIPMU did have the benefit of its consultant ELTEM- TEK assisting with project implementation. However, even with this outside assistance, quarterly progress reports were not prepared until the third year of the project. 8.02 TEK and the Government did not display the hoped for commitment to the institutional aspects of the project. Training, which can have positive long term impacts on the organization's capabilities, was never implemented. 8.03 The financial condition of TEK and the entire power sector was adversely affected by electricity tariffs which did not reflect the economic cost of supply, nor fully cover the financial obligations. As a result, TEK was unable to meet the agreed financial performance targets until the end of project implementation. 8.04 Although tariffs are not fully in its direct control, TEK should have taken greater responsibility for those financial decisions that were within its purview, namely, implementation of financial action plans to address deficiencies in accounts receivables and foreign debt service, and auditing of financial statements. 9. Consulting Services 9.01 The project plan called for a foreign consultant to undertake feasibility studies for rehabilitation of thermal power plants. A contract was not signed with the selected consultant, Southern Electric International (SEI), until May, 1988, three years into the project. In addition to the rehabilitation studies, SEI was to provide training. The services provided by SEI were satisfactory. 10. Findings and Lessons 10.01 The immediately apparent causes of the problems that beset the project may be summarized as follows: (i) failure to adhere to the project schedule; (ii) failure to make decisions that would augment project implementation and schedule; (iii) lack of commitment on the part of TEK's management to the technical assistance objectives of the project; (iv) lack of a strategy for the development and deployment of TEK's human resources, and for overcoming the problem of freeing TEK's middle managers from their day-to-day tasks to enable them to devote time to improving the structure and organization of their jobs. 10.02 The more fundamental reasons for these deficiencies, however, must be sought in TEK's lack of appropriately qualified top and middle managers with the ability and necessary energy and enthusiasm to define and take charge of the institutional efforts needed to improve the performance of TEK as a whole and of its administration and financial management in particular. This in turn may be attributed to TEK's lack of autonomy in establishing its personnel and financial strategies and, in particular, in recruiting and retaining qualified managers and staff on a competitive basis. It has since been recognized by the Turkish authorities that these problems cannot be overcome without partial or total transfer of TEK's activities to one or several corporations functioning independently from the Government and in accordance with normal commercial principles within a framework of parameters defined by an independent regulatory authority. Reforms in this direction have begun to be undertaken in 1993. 10.03 The lessons to be learned from this lending operation are that project implementation and institution building efforts will not be successful unless the borrower takes charge and there is a firm and continuing commitment on the part of both the borrower and the Government to the agreed goals. Borrowers and Governments often give undertakings when the fate of the loan seems to depend on such undertakings, only to lose interest once the project is underway. 10.04 The Bank would be well advised to consider loan cancellation or meaningful loan restructuring when a project experiences the delays and lack of progress that occurred with the Power System Operations Assistance Project. PART II TURKEY POWER SYSTEMS OPERATIONS ASSISTANCE PROJECT (LOAN 2602-TUI PROJECT COMPLETION REPORT PROJECT REVIEW FROM BORROWER'S PERSPECTIVE 1. General 1.01 Implementation of the project moved more slowly than originally planned. This was in part due to the fact that the beginning years of project implementation coincided with the period of successive general and municipal elections and the associated massive turnovers which were experienced in the management and staff of all governmental agencies as well as within TEK. These frequent changes had a major impact on the approval and implementation of the project packages and were the main factors causing delays. Additionally, the heavy burden of changing economic conditions also prevented TEK from acting as an independent entity to make its own decisions for investments and recruitment and even for utilization of internally generated funds. 1.02 Lack of staff continuity within TEK and the Bank itself hampered efficient coordination of project implementation. Creation of the Project Implementation and Performance Monitoring Unit (PIPMU) and the World Bank project group in 1991 improved and accelerated the coordination and implementation of the project. 2. Bank's Performance 2.01 During project appraisal errors were introduced in planning of project packages, and this can be considered as one of the reasons for implementation delays from a technical point of view. For example, some project packages, specifically ripple control equipment and modification of the electrostatic filters at thermal power plants (TPP), were not well defined and were not economic to implement given the actual state of the energy system and demand structure of the country. 2.02 TEK emphasizes that there is a need for a better understanding of the issues and problems prior to and during appraisal so that precise determination of the project package can be made. 3. Pro-ect Results 3.01 Although there were substantial changes in the project packages, the initial main objectives of the project, namely, the improvement and availability and efficiency of TEK's power generation and the reliability of the transmission and distribution systems, were not lost. -8- 4. Financial Performance 4.01 The proposed targets for financial performance progressively became the main philosophy of the TEK Restructuring Project (LN. 3345-TU)even though the agreed upon financial covenants could not be met until 1993. However, the corporate planning introduced under that project has enabled TEK to fulfill its covenanted obligations. 5. Procurement 5.01 Delays in the procurement packages were caused by the preparation of the bidding documents which extended beyond the deadlines initially established. This was mainly due to (a) the broad range of equipment to be procured, and (b) the unavoidable and cumbersome bidding procedures which all public enterprises have to follow. TEK emphasizes that training of TEK staff by the Bank in regard to procurement procedures at certain intervals will prevent the delays in the bidding procedures and accelerate project implementation. 6. Consultant services 6.01 ELTEM-TEK performance was satisfactory and its assistance was valuable in its capacity as consultant in preparing bidding documents and quarterly progress reports. TEK wishes to express its desire to continue to employ ELTEM-TEK as consultant for future World Bank projects. 7. Rehabilitation and Training 7.01 The rehabilitation of Tuncbilek TPP project package was transferred to the TEK Restructuring Project (LN.3345-TU), and this work still continues. 7.02 Rehabilitation of thermal power plants and relevant training task was satisfactorily completed by SEI. 7.03 Conversion of Anbarli TPP fuel system to double fuel system was cancelled because it was found incompatible with TEK's energy production system within the supply-demand structure of Turkey's economy. Therefore, Anbarli TPP steam pipes package was eliminated from Loan 2602-TU. 7.04 Computer controlled material management system was established in Seyitomer TPP. After the procurement of computers for other TPP's using internal resources, the personnel of very plant have been trained in material management system concepts. Every power plant now applies a material management system to control its own stock. 7.05 A preventive maintenance software program was provided as an accessory to vibration analyzers for Yatagan, Tuncbilik, Soma, and Seyitomer TPP's, and personnel were trained in the use of the software program. A more detailed preventive maintenance program is being implemented in the scope of the OMIP project. 7.06 Mechanical maintenance, electric maintenance and measurement control training notes prepared for Seyitomer TPP are applicable for other plants and using those notes as training infrastructure was prepared by the Training Department. - 9 - 7.07 Class notes and training schedules were prepared and implemented for operation procedures and operation of Seyitomer TPP. Personnel of other plants have been trained in procedure preparation, and class notes are available. Afterwards, every power plant prepared its own procedures under the coordination of the Training Department. 7.08 Also, TEK personnel have received training for each special equipment procured within the context of the loan. - 10 - PART III: STATISTICAL INFORMATION 1.
